Internal Auditor Are you ACA qualified and looking for an Internal Audit position? Do you have experience of Internal or External Audit in the Financial Services sector and have a good understanding of the UK regulatory framework? We are looking for an ACA qualified auditor to join our Internal Audit department. This role is suited to individuals who have the ACA qualification (or a similar qualification). You must have experience of performing external audits or internal audits in the Financial Services sector. Any previous experience of CASS external audits or other regulatory audits is highly desirable. Any experience or interest in data analysis (including SQL) would be advantageous. You will be responsible for individually completing internal audits of selected areas of the business and reporting these to senior management. You will be assessing business operational processes and risks, analysing data, assessing regulatory requirements, and making recommendations and driving through improvements. Our internal auditors work closely with other business departments including Actuarial & Risk, Compliance, Finance, IT, Data, and Operations. Duties include: Individually performing internal audits as assigned in the Group Annual Internal Audit Plan. The audits will be varied and will encompass reviews of business operational processes, regulatory compliance, capital adequacy, governance, risk and IT Internal audit planning, scoping, fieldwork and reporting Completing internal audit work programmes in accordance with the Internal Audit methodology Attending meetings with Group senior management to validate audit findings, and in partnership with the business developing pragmatic and commercial audit recommendations that will mitigate the identified risks Communicating the findings from internal audits confidently and articulately to senior staff within the business. Writing internal audit reports that will be provided to the Group Audit Committee, the Board of Directors of subsidiary entities, and Group senior management Preparing quarterly departmental reporting to the Group Audit Committee Researching regulatory and legislative requirements applicable to the Group Setting up and performing data analysis of the Group's key operational processes The successful candidate must have excellent written communication skills as an important part of this role involves report writing. About us: Transact is the leading independent investment wrap platform in the UK. Established in 2000, we have over £36 billion of funds under direction (as at June 2019) on behalf of over 5,700 advisers and 173,000 investor clients. Our service includes an online platform, owned and built by us, and dedicated regional adviser support to help bring clients' assets and investments together in a smarter, more tax efficient way. We offer access to a wide range of tax wrappers (including ISAs, pensions and life insurance investment bonds) and funds which advisers use to build client investment portfolios. Portfolio valuations, purchases and sales are all supported via Transact Online which is available 24/7. Transact's parent company, IntegraFin Holdings plc, is listed on the London Stock Exchange and is a constituent of the FTSE 250 index.
